Gryazin wins in Hungary after late Østberg drama

Nikolay Gryazin gave himself the best possible Croatia Rally (22 – 25 April) preparation with victory at Saturday’s Therwoolin Boldogko Rally in Hungary. The Norwegian was making his first appearance of the season in his Citroën C3 Rally2. Gryazin was first to encounter a tyre issue on the penultimate stage, leaving Østberg to go into the last test with a 15sec advantage. The Citroën pilot then suffered his own tyre trouble and slipped to fifth. We are running with new tyres and I need to understand the limits of the tyre. I’m very disappointed to lose the win, but big congratulations to Nikolay Gryazin who won the rally.”.
